NAU men, Sac State women claim Big Sky All-Sports awards

on

OGDEN, UtahThe Big Sky Conference’s All-Sports awards were created to celebrate the institutions that have the most success, in respective genders.

The male and female All-Sports awards track the performances of each Big Sky team in the season, where the numbers are compiled together to see what athletic department had the best overall performance in the sports for each respective gender.

For their performances throughout the season, the Northern Arizona men and Sacramento State women earned the All-Sports awards for their respective genders.

The Lumberjacks, who won the Big Sky Conference’s titles in indoor and outdoor track and field, along with high finishes in men’s cross country, men’s tennis and football, finished in the lead spot with 59 points. Northern Arizona edged Weber State by a point in the final standings, as the Wildcats finished with 58 points.

Weber State won the Big Sky men’s basketball and men’s tennis crowns, while finishing high in men’s cross country. The Wildcats also had their highest football finish in five seasons.

Men’s golf does not count in the final standings for the male All-Sports Award.

Montana placed two points behind Weber State, after Big Sky runner-up finishes in three sports (football, men’s basketball, outdoor track and field).

Sacramento State’s women won the All-Sports Award with a total of 75 points. In the women’s competition, each school is allowed to drop their two lowest scores.

The Hornets won the Big Sky’s indoor track and field competition, while finishing in the runner-up spot in outdoor track and field, softball and golf. The Hornets also shared the tennis crown with Northern Arizona.

Northern Arizona finished two points behind Sac State, as the Lumberjacks won the volleyball and outdoor track and field crowns, while sharing the tennis title.The Lumberjacks also placed well in golf and indoor track and field.

The All-Sports awards play a prominent role in the final point total for the Big Sky Presidents’ Cup, which has an academic component with it.

Only full members of the Big Sky Conference are eligible for the All-Sports awards.

Big Sky Conference Men’s All-Sports
School Point Total
Northern Arizona 59
Weber State 58
Montana 56
Southern Utah 53.5
Montana State 40
Idaho State 39
Eastern Washington 39
Sacramento State 32.5
Portland State 32
North Dakota 25
Northern Colorado 18

 

Big Sky Conference Women’s All-Sports
School Point Total
Sacramento State 75
Northern Arizona 73
Weber State 69
Eastern Washington 66.83
Montana State 46.5
Montana 45
Northern Colorado 41.5
North Dakota 39.83
Idaho State 38
Portland State 36
Southern Utah 27
